From 7804a7fa8eff2d3086eb32bb7a2fadb9fdcb36ab Mon Sep 17 00:00:00 2001
From: Administrator <15274802129@163.com>
Date: Tue, 19 Aug 2025 11:19:25 +0800
Subject: [PATCH] feat(mall): 双击删除图片功能
---
src/main/resources/templates/febs/views/modules/banner/platformBannerAdd.html | 69 ++++++++++++++++++++++++----------
1 files changed, 48 insertions(+), 21 deletions(-)
diff --git a/src/main/resources/templates/febs/views/modules/banner/platformBannerAdd.html b/src/main/resources/templates/febs/views/modules/banner/platformBannerAdd.html
index a78bb2a..074b274 100644
--- a/src/main/resources/templates/febs/views/modules/banner/platformBannerAdd.html
+++ b/src/main/resources/templates/febs/views/modules/banner/platformBannerAdd.html
@@ -47,6 +47,7 @@
<blockquote class="layui-elem-quote layui-quote-nm" style="margin-top: 10px;">
<div class="layui-upload-list" id="bannerImgUpload"></div>
</blockquote>
+ <div class="layui-word-aux">双击图片删除</div>
</div>
</div>
</div>
@@ -60,27 +61,28 @@
</div>
</div>
- <div class="layui-row layui-col-space10 layui-form-item">
- <div class="layui-col-lg6">
- <label class="layui-form-label">背景图片:</label>
- <div class="layui-input-block">
- <div class="layui-upload">
- <button type="button" class="layui-btn layui-btn-normal layui-btn" id="bannerImgUploadButtonBack">上传</button>
- <blockquote class="layui-elem-quote layui-quote-nm" style="margin-top: 10px;">
- <div class="layui-upload-list" id="bannerImgUploadBack"></div>
- </blockquote>
- </div>
- </div>
- </div>
- </div>
- <div class="layui-row layui-col-space10 layui-form-item febs-hide">
- <div class="layui-col-lg6">
- <label class="layui-form-label">背景图片链接:</label>
- <div class="layui-input-block">
- <input type="text" id="imageBackUrl" name="imageBackUrl" autocomplete="off" class="layui-input" readonly>
- </div>
- </div>
- </div>
+<!-- <div class="layui-row layui-col-space10 layui-form-item">-->
+<!-- <div class="layui-col-lg6">-->
+<!-- <label class="layui-form-label">背景图片:</label>-->
+<!-- <div class="layui-input-block">-->
+<!-- <div class="layui-upload">-->
+<!-- <button type="button" class="layui-btn layui-btn-normal layui-btn" id="bannerImgUploadButtonBack">上传</button>-->
+<!-- <blockquote class="layui-elem-quote layui-quote-nm" style="margin-top: 10px;">-->
+<!-- <div class="layui-upload-list" id="bannerImgUploadBack"></div>-->
+<!-- </blockquote>-->
+<!-- <div class="layui-word-aux">双击图片删除</div>-->
+<!-- </div>-->
+<!-- </div>-->
+<!-- </div>-->
+<!-- </div>-->
+<!-- <div class="layui-row layui-col-space10 layui-form-item febs-hide">-->
+<!-- <div class="layui-col-lg6">-->
+<!-- <label class="layui-form-label">背景图片链接:</label>-->
+<!-- <div class="layui-input-block">-->
+<!-- <input type="text" id="imageBackUrl" name="imageBackUrl" autocomplete="off" class="layui-input" readonly>-->
+<!-- </div>-->
+<!-- </div>-->
+<!-- </div>-->
<div class="layui-row layui-col-space10 layui-form-item">
<div class="layui-col-lg6">
@@ -191,6 +193,9 @@
}
,done: function(res){
$("#imageUrl").val(res.data.src);
+
+ imgUnBind(".single-image");
+ imgSingleBind("#imageUrl");
}
});
@@ -208,8 +213,30 @@
}
,done: function(res){
$("#imageBackUrl").val(res.data.src);
+
+ imgUnBind(".single-image");
+ imgSingleBind("#imageBackUrl");
}
});
+
+ function imgSingleBind(idName) {
+ $(".single-image").each(function(index, element) {
+ $(this).on("dblclick", function() {
+ var imgThumb = $(".single-image")[index];
+ $(imgThumb).remove();
+ $(idName).val("");
+
+ imgUnBind(".single-image");
+ imgSingleBind();
+ });
+ })
+ }
+ function imgUnBind(className) {
+ $(className).each(function() {
+ $(this).unbind('dblclick');
+ })
+ }
+
formSelects.render();
form.on('submit(banner-add-form-submit)', function (data) {
febs.post(ctx + 'admin/banner/platformBannerAdds', data.field, function () {
--
Gitblit v1.9.1